Dominick Esposito

Vice President

Overview

Dominick Esposito, PhD, is a Vice President for Behavioral Health and Health Policy. For more than 20 years, he has led studies with the federal government, state governments, and other clients on projects that improve care for all. His expertise includes mixed-methods evaluation, Medicare and Medicaid policy and program assessment, evaluation of complex health care delivery system innovations, patient-centered outcomes research, and dissemination and implementation of health care evidence within health systems.

Esposito has held leadership roles on several CMS projects. For the Innovation Center, he is a Co-Principal Investigator of the evaluation of the Maternal Opioid Misuse (MOM) Model. For the CMS Survey Operations Group, he leads the State Performance Standards Reporting, Implementation, and Subject Matter Expertise project. He is also a quality assurance advisor and former lead of the End-Stage Renal Disease Quality Incentive Program Monitoring and Evaluation contract for the CMS Centers for Clinical Standards and Quality.

Education

  • PhD, Economics, University of California, Santa Barbara
  • BA, Economics (summa cum laude), Drew University
